Narrative
Provides practical & emotional support to individuals suffering from serious sight loss. Offers information, low vision rehabilitation services, occupational therapy services, self-help support, programs for elders, and community volunteers. Contracts with CDBG, area agencies on aging, Commonwealth Care Alliance, Senior Whole Health, & Mass Commission for the Blind. Provides in-home services for visually impaired elders. Support groups are offered across the state. Offices in Brookline and Worcester. Medicare and Mass Health.
